On Wednesday 06 December 2006 02:20, John Meyer wrote:
> And might I add to the kde developers on this list that, coming over
> from Windows, the default of single click opening a file is a little bit
> unnerving at first, especially when you want to do a multiple select, or
> may want to open a file with something other than the default program.

If you don't like single-click you can change KDE behavior.

Control center ->peripherals -> mouse -> general -> [x] double-click
